Planned Maintenance Works to the Ground Floor of Six High Rise Buildings\r \r Swindon Borough Council invites expressions of interest from suitably qualified and experienced service providers for the provision of Planned Maintenance Works to the Ground Floor of Six High Rise Buildings.\r \r The Client wishes to appoint a Contractor to undertake the refurbishment works of Six High Rise Buildings (Blocks of flats) The works will be carried out to the ground floor communal areas to include decoration, repairs and replacement of fire doors, repairs to existing flooring and the application of an epoxy resin flooring system. \r Special attention is drawn to the continued occupation of areas within the building, works will take place within designated fire escape routes and high foot traffic areas. \r The main contract services shall include (but not be limited to) the following:\r • Disposal of waste material and arising spoil from site\r • Builders work and making good in connection with the works\r • Internal Decoration \r • External Decoration\r • Flooring Refurbishment \r • Carpentry \r • Industrial Cleaning\r • Fire Stopping service penetrations \r • Documentation\r \r \r The initial contract term will be for 6 months with no option to extend as stated in the ITT documents.
